

Sam ruminates about alternate realities and her alternatives in this contemplative fic. Most of the story is presented as Sam's internal dialogue as she thinks things over. The author goes through and interprets three years worth of canon and history and uses them to support her theory. I like this fic because the author gives us a look inside Sam's head and shows the character rationalizing things out, which is something I can see Sam doing. The author presents her as deliberate and logical, which fits in with the character I see in canon. Sam doesn't strike me as an impulsive person and reading her internal debate does lend an air of reality to the fic. There is a tiny bit of Daniel worship in this story but that is to be expected given that he is the focus of Sam's musings. I would expect some Jack worship if the fic was about Sam and Jack. It's not a long story and is not something that die-hard Sam and Jack shippers would like to read, but for anyone that enjoys the Sam and Daniel pairing, it's a sweet, warm story. |
